贵州作物种质资源调查数据可视化研究

摘    要:"贵州农业生物资源调查"项目产生了大量数据资料,采用有效的方法分析这些资料有利于全面了解当地生物资源的利用和保护情况,可为决策部门制定资源保护策略和进一步科学研究提供依据。分析了不同的可视化方法,针对以往调查数据研究结果呈现不直观等特点,本文采用Microsoft Excel、GIS和R多种手段对调查数据进行可视化研究,并分析了可视化的结果。试验结果表明,电子表格可做简单的统计分析;空间数据可视化方法可用于数据校验、显示种质资源富集程度;统计分析可视化方法整合了不同类型的数据,可用于挖掘出隐藏在数据中的信息。多种数据可视化手段可使数据及分析结果以更直观的形式呈现,有助于全面了解生物资源,促进资源充分利用。分析了作物种质资源调查过程中存在的问题,对进一步规范种质调查数据提出了建议。

Visualization Study for Investigation Data of Crop Germplasm Resources in Guizhou Province

Abstract:The project of “Agro-biological Resources Investigation in Guizhou province” provided large amounts of data which should be analyzed by an effective method to better understand comprehensively the conservation and utilization of agriculture biological resources in Guizhou province, and provide basic information and scientific evidences for constituting conservation policy of biological resources and further scientific research. In view of the fact that previous investigation data research results were not intuitive, this paper used several visualization methods including Microsoft Excel, GIS, and R. The spreadsheet was used to simply analyze data, spatial data visualization method was used to validate data and indicate resources data richness, statistical analysis visualization method integrated different types of data and mined information from resources data. Using several visualization methods can make the data analysis results more intuitive, which is available to understand germplasm resources comprehensively and to promote fully utilization of germplasm resources. The existing problems in crop germplasm resources investigation and some suggestions for further standardizing resources investigation data were discussed.
